Homemade Macaroni & Cheese

Ingredients:
1&1/2 cups elbow macaroni
1/4 cup finely chopped onion (optional)
3 tablespoons butter or margarine
1/2 tsp salt
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 cups milk
dash pepper
2 cups sharp American cheese
Directions:
Cook macaroni according to package directions; drain. In saucepan melt butter or margarine. If using onion, cook it in butter till tender, but not brown. Blend in flour, 1/2 tsp salt and pepper. Add milk all at once; cook and stir til thickened and bubbly. Add cubed cheese to sauce; stir until melted. Then stir cheese sauce into macaroni. Turn mixture into at 1&1/2 quart casserole. Bake, uncovered at 350 degrees till heated through, 30 to 35 minutes.
